Step-by-Step Setup: Connecting Neon Strips Light to Smart Speakers

  1. Ensure your neon strips light controller supports Wi-Fi or Zigbee
  2. Link the system to your Alexa/Google account via the manufacturer’s app
  3. Discover devices using your smart speaker’s companion app
  4. Assign intuitive room-based names (e.g., “Living Room Neon Accent”)

Most systems sync within 90 seconds, though firmware updates before pairing are recommended for optimal performance.

Creating Personalized Lighting Scenes for Different Environments and Moods

Tailored scenes adapt spaces to specific needs:

  • Entertainment mode: Dynamic color shifts synced to music
  • Work focus: Neutral white tones at 4,000K
  • Relaxation: Soft amber glows below 2,200K

These presets eliminate manual tuning and enhance environments ranging from home theaters to retail displays.

Energy Efficiency, Longevity, and Installation Tips for Smart Neon Strips Light

Power Consumption: Smart LED vs. Traditional Neon Lighting

Smart LED neon strips light consume up to 60% less energy than traditional neon, with premium models operating at 7W per meter versus 18W in conventional systems. According to a 2023 lighting efficiency study, this translates to annual savings of $75 per 10 meters in commercial applications.

Lifespan and Durability: Up to 50,000 Hours in Premium Neon Strips Light Models

Advanced materials like gas-sealed silicone and FPCB substrates allow top-tier neon strips light to last over 50,000 hours—five times longer than traditional neon alternatives.

DIY Installation Guide: Mounting and Configuring Your Neon Strips Light

  1. Use low-voltage (24V DC) power supplies to prevent overheating
  2. Measure carefully before cutting to avoid voltage drop
  3. Secure surfaces with 3M VHB tape for durable adhesion

Best Practices for Maintenance and Optimal Performance

  • Clean electrical contacts quarterly with 90% isopropyl alcohol
  • Avoid bending beyond the 30-degree flexibility rating
  • Schedule firmware updates during off-peak hours to maintain stability
